This hotel is a popular choice for its excellent location, particularly appealing to concert-goers due to its direct proximity to Zepp Sapporo, and to sightseers and families given its easy access to Nakajima Park and the subway. A standout feature is the complimentary nightly parfait service, which guests consistently praise for its quality and charm. While many guests commend the friendly staff and the overall value, feedback on room cleanliness and air conditioning can be mixed. For a more comfortable stay, guests are advised to clarify room type preferences, especially regarding smoking, and to be aware of the centrally controlled heating and cooling system, though fans can be requested.
Facilities & Amenities
Guests appreciate the convenience of various amenities, including laundry and drying machines on the first floor, which are particularly useful for longer stays. The hotel provides bottled mineral water daily, along with tea and coffee bags in the rooms. In the lobby, guests can find a selection of essential amenities like toothbrushes and razors, available for self-service. While some guests reported issues with Wi-Fi speed and stability, others found it to be reliable. The presence of vending machines and a coffee machine in the lobby further adds to guest convenience.
Cleanliness & Room Comfort
Feedback on room cleanliness and comfort is varied. Many guests find their rooms to be clean and well-maintained, with comfortable beds ensuring a good night's sleep. However, some reviews mention issues such as dust, mold in the bathroom, or an unpleasant smell in the bath area upon arrival. The air conditioning and heating system is centrally controlled, which can lead to rooms being either too warm or too cold for individual preference, though staff can provide fans upon request. Room sizes are also mixed, with some guests finding twin rooms to be small for multiple suitcases, while others describe their accommodations as spacious. The bathroom fixtures are noted by some as being older, with manual water temperature controls that can be inconvenient.
Dining & Food Quality
The hotel's breakfast receives widespread praise for its variety and quality. Guests enjoy a good selection of dishes, including hot food, pastries, and a wide array of drinks. Many consider the breakfast to be a good value for the price, noting its delicious taste and ample options. A highly celebrated feature is the complimentary nightly parfait service, offered in the restaurant. Guests consistently describe these parfaits as delicious and charmingly presented, often featuring cute designs. This unique offering is a significant highlight of the dining experience, though it is available in limited quantities.
Location & Accessibility
The hotel boasts an excellent central location, making it highly accessible for various activities. It is situated just a minute's walk from the Nakajima Koen subway station, providing easy transit throughout the city, including being only one stop away from Susukino. Guests also appreciate its direct proximity to Zepp Sapporo, making it ideal for concert attendees. The convenience is further enhanced by having both a 7-Eleven and a Seicomart right next door. Nakajima Park is also very close, offering a pleasant green space for relaxation. While parking is available, it can be expensive and has height restrictions, leading some guests to opt for nearby coin parking.
Staff & Service
The hotel staff consistently receives high praise for their friendliness and helpfulness. Guests frequently commend their attentive service, from the smooth and quick check-in process to their willingness to accommodate various requests, such as providing fans, extension cords, or umbrellas. Many reviewers highlight the staff's professionalism and polite demeanor, noting that they go out of their way to ensure a comfortable stay. Luggage is often brought directly to the guest's room, adding to the convenience. Overall, the staff's dedication to providing excellent service significantly contributes to a positive guest experience.
Additional Information
Guests frequently benefit from room upgrades, often receiving more spacious accommodations than initially booked. For those traveling with golf equipment, it's important to note that the hotel has a specific policy against storing golf bags at the front desk, requiring guests to take them to their rooms. While most rooms are well-equipped, some guests have noted the absence of an in-room safety box. Additionally, some older toilet units have been reported to have issues with water flow or bidet functionality. The hotel also offers a unique amenity in some rooms: a foot massager, providing an extra touch of comfort for guests.
